#OTRHoopsReport - Standouts from Super 64 Camp - September 5, 2019

POWDER SPRINGS, Georgia – Just two weeks after a successful “Breakout” Camp which included freshmen and sophomores from around the southeast region of the country, it was upperclassmen’s turn to showcase their skills at “Super 64” Camp. Roughly 160 juniors and seniors from around the state, and one from Florida, made their way to McEachern high school for a day filled with different types of competition early and scrimmage play to end the afternoon.
